How does Wazza pick winners?
Wazza uses an Explainable Boosting Machine (EBM) trained on twelve months of Australian racing data. The model considers about a dozen factors per runner — class, recent form, jockey/trainer combinations, weather, going, barrier, weight, market signals, and more — then re-trains itself every night at 4am AEST so today's data informs tomorrow's picks.
Why does Wazza skip some races?
Races with patchy bookmaker odds coverage (less than 80% of runners with prices) get skipped — without market signal the model loses too much edge. Wazza also skips trials and jump-outs.
How fresh is the data?
Field, weather and going updates come through within a few minutes of being published. Odds are sampled at ~5-minute intervals during race hours from commercial data feeds. It is not real-time bookmaker quotes — for that, check the bookie.
